VPS云服务器Linux监控:htop与glances实战指南
文章分类:售后支持 /
创建时间:2025-10-25
在VPS云服务器的日常运维中,实时监控系统资源是保障服务稳定的核心环节。Linux系统提供了丰富的监控工具,其中htop和glances凭借易用性与功能性,成为运维人员的常用选择。本文将结合实际操作,详细解析这两款工具的特性与应用场景。
htop:轻量高效的进程监控利器
htop是经典top命令的增强版,以交互式界面直观展示系统资源与进程状态,堪称服务器的“实时仪表盘”。与top相比,htop支持鼠标操作、进程排序及快捷终止功能,操作更灵活。
安装步骤因Linux发行版略有差异:
- Debian/Ubuntu系统执行:
sudo apt-get update
sudo apt-get install htop
- CentOS/Fedora系统执行:
sudo yum install htop
启动后,界面顶部实时显示CPU核心负载、内存/交换空间使用率,下方列表则按进程ID、用户、CPU/内存占用等维度排序。通过方向键可快速切换选中进程,按F9键能直接发送终止信号(如结束异常占用资源的进程)。鼠标点击还能调整列显示顺序,个性化适配监控需求。
实际运维中,当服务器响应变慢时,htop是排查问题的“第一工具”。例如某PHP进程异常占用90%CPU,通过htop可快速定位并终止,避免影响其他服务运行。其轻量特性也让它在低配置VPS云服务器中保持流畅,几乎不额外消耗资源。
glances:全面覆盖的综合监控方案
若需要更深入的系统分析,glances是更优选择。它不仅涵盖CPU、内存、进程等基础指标,还能监控网络带宽、磁盘I/O速率、传感器温度(需硬件支持)等扩展信息,相当于服务器的“全能体检中心”。
安装方式同样适配主流发行版:
- Debian/Ubuntu系统:
sudo apt-get update
sudo apt-get install glances
- CentOS/Fedora系统:
sudo yum install glances
启动glances后,界面按功能模块分区展示:左侧为系统概览,右上显示网络与磁盘数据,右下呈现进程详情。支持多种输出模式——默认文本模式适合本地终端操作;通过`glances -w`命令可开启Web模式,在浏览器输入服务器IP:61208即可远程监控;还能通过`glances -o csv`将数据导出为CSV文件,用于后续性能分析。
在需要长期跟踪服务器状态时,glances的优势尤为明显。例如排查数据库读写瓶颈时,可通过其磁盘I/O统计功能,查看某时间段内的读写峰值;监控网络流量时,能直观看到各进程的上传/下载速率,快速定位占用带宽的异常服务。
工具选择与运维建议
htop与glances虽功能侧重不同,但在VPS云服务器运维中可互补使用:日常巡检或快速排障时,htop的轻量与即时性更高效;需要多维度分析或生成监控报告时,glances的全面性与扩展性更具优势。
值得注意的是,两款工具均支持通过`man`命令查看详细参数(如htop的`-d`参数调整刷新间隔,glances的`-t`参数设置监控周期),熟练掌握这些进阶选项能进一步提升运维效率。对于Linux新手,建议从htop入手熟悉基础监控逻辑,再逐步过渡到glances的综合应用。
无论是保障业务稳定运行,还是优化资源分配,掌握htop与glances这两款工具,都能让VPS云服务器的运维工作更从容高效。根据实际需求灵活选择,方能充分发挥服务器的性能潜力。
工信部备案:苏ICP备2025168537号-1